Understanding the Scope of Digital Product Passports
Digital Product Passports will contain comprehensive data on chemical composition origin and environmental impact. Regulators use this information to monitor compliance with safety and sustainability standards. Buyers gain visibility into the lifecycle of materials they purchase. The scope extends beyond final products to include intermediates and raw materials.
The EU framework targets high-risk substances first. These include chemicals with hazardous properties or significant environmental footprints. Manufacturers must provide detailed information on each batch produced. This granularity allows for precise tracking and rapid recall actions if needed. Traditional paper-based documentation cannot meet these speed and accuracy requirements.
Implementing DPPs requires integration of multiple data sources. Production logs quality certificates and transport records must link seamlessly. Digital platforms facilitate this connectivity through standardized protocols. Companies must invest in infrastructure that supports real-time data exchange. Legacy systems often lack the flexibility needed for this transition.
What Traceability-Ready Really Means in Practice
Being traceability-ready involves more than digitizing existing documents. It requires establishing unique identifiers for every product unit or batch. These identifiers link physical goods to their digital twins in the passport system. Scanning a code reveals the full history of the item from raw material to final delivery.
Supplier audit trails must be robust and verifiable. Each tier of the supply chain contributes data to the passport. Tier one suppliers provide production details while tier two suppliers share feedstock information. Ensuring data accuracy at every level is critical. Incomplete or incorrect information invalidates the entire passport.
Inventory management systems need upgrading to handle this data load. Real-time tracking prevents discrepancies between physical stock and digital records. Automated data capture reduces manual errors and improves efficiency. Staff training ensures proper use of new tools and processes. A culture of data integrity supports successful implementation.

Overhauling Inventory Management Systems
Traditional inventory systems track quantities and locations but lack detailed provenance data. Upgrading to enterprise resource planning (ERP) modules with traceability features is essential. These systems assign unique codes to each batch upon production. They track movements through warehousing and distribution channels.
Integration with laboratory information management systems (LIMS) adds quality data. Test results and certificates of analysis attach directly to batch records. This linkage proves compliance with safety and purity standards. Buyers can verify product specifications instantly via the digital passport. Transparency builds trust and simplifies auditing processes.
Cloud-based solutions offer scalability and accessibility for global operations. Remote access allows stakeholders to view data from anywhere. Security protocols protect sensitive intellectual property while sharing necessary information. Role-based permissions control who sees what data. Balancing transparency with confidentiality is key to successful adoption.
Strengthening Supplier Audit Trails
Suppliers play a crucial role in populating Digital Product Passports. They must provide accurate and timely data on their inputs and processes. Establishing clear data sharing agreements defines responsibilities and expectations. Standardized formats facilitate easier integration and interpretation.
Regular audits verify the reliability of supplier data. On-site inspections confirm that reported practices match actual operations. Digital tools enable remote monitoring and continuous assessment. Automated alerts notify buyers of any deviations or compliance issues. Proactive management prevents minor problems from escalating.
Collaboration helps suppliers build their own traceability capabilities. Technical assistance and training improve data quality. Joint investments in digital infrastructure benefit the entire supply network. Stronger partnerships enhance resilience and responsiveness. Shared goals align interests and drive collective progress.
Navigating Data Governance and Security Challenges
Handling sensitive supply chain data raises important security concerns. Chemical formulations are valuable intellectual property. Companies must protect proprietary information while meeting transparency mandates. Defining what data is public and what remains confidential is essential.
Cybersecurity measures prevent unauthorized access and data breaches. Encryption protects data during transmission and storage. Regular security audits identify vulnerabilities and strengthen defenses. Compliance with general data protection regulations adds another layer of complexity. Legal teams review all data handling practices to ensure full compliance.
Standardizing data formats across the industry facilitates exchange. Participating in consortia helps develop common protocols. Unified standards reduce burden on individual companies. Collaboration accelerates overall adoption and improves efficiency. Industry-wide cooperation benefits everyone by creating a smoother marketplace.
